Transaction 16183d61d14ef4b7a73a16d02b586953899ed2ed5b4d3314c5d3fa3e680170f0

7 Input
2 Outputs
  • 16183d61d14ef4b7a73a16d02b586953899ed2ed5b4d3314c5d3fa3e680170f0:0
  • value  410000000
    address  19KedreX9aR64fN7tnNzVLVFHQAUL6dLzr
  • 16183d61d14ef4b7a73a16d02b586953899ed2ed5b4d3314c5d3fa3e680170f0:1
  • value  4528028
    address  3K6bvWrYwSsRUh28xJizgZKm5XYY2SgtoD